A Graduate Certificate in Energy Efficiency in Landfills provides specialized training in harnessing energy from waste. This program equ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to design, implement, and manage landfill gas-to-energy projects, contributing to sustainable waste management practices and renewable energy generation.
Learning outcomes typically include a comprehensive understanding of landfill gas capture and utilization technologies, environmental regulations impacting landfill operations, life-cycle assessment methodologies for energy projects, and project management skills relevant to the landfill gas energy sector. Students will develop proficiency in analyzing landfill gas composition, optimizing energy recovery systems, and evaluating the economic feasibility of various energy efficiency strategies within landfills.

A Graduate Certificate in Energy Efficiency in Landfills is increasingly significant in today's market, driven by the UK's ambitious environmental targets. The UK produces approximately 27 million tonnes of municipal waste annually, a substantial portion ending up in landfills. This contributes significantly to greenhouse gas emissions. The government's commitment to net-zero necessitates innovative solutions, making professionals skilled in landfill gas capture and energy recovery highly sought after. The Landfill Directive, with its strict regulations and penalties, further fuels this demand. A certificate specializing in energy efficiency in landfills equips graduates with the expertise to implement sustainable practices and contribute to the UK's decarbonization efforts. These professionals will be crucial in optimizing energy recovery from landfills, minimizing environmental impact, and complying with evolving regulations.
